Average First-Line Supervisors of Housekeeping and Janitorial Workers Salary in Dover, DE

The average salary for First-Line Supervisors of Housekeeping and Janitorial Workerss in Dover, DE is $45,130. While this is lower than the national average, the cost of living in Dover, DE may offset the difference, preserving real purchasing power. Notably, Dover, DE is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 1.55x higher than average.

How much does a First-Line Supervisors of Housekeeping and Janitorial Workers make in Dover, DE?

The median annual salary for a First-Line Supervisors of Housekeeping and Janitorial Workers in Dover, DE is $45,130. This typically ranges from $29,630 for entry-level positions to $61,010 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Dover, DE is 10.1% lower than the national median of $50,190.
